# Build Provenance: Incremental Rebuilds on Mosswire

Quick primer: Mosswire only rebuilds pages whose content hash changed, so "why didn't my page update?" usually means the source hash matched. Every incremental run writes a provenance record — which inputs, which template version, which cache entries it reused. If output looks stale, don't nuke the cache first; check the provenance log. Each record is keyed by the token that appears below.

build token for fafof-tageg: htk21_f30a3062ec5a0972b3bbf

Handover — guest Wi-Fi desk, Ferrowick Plaza reception

Night shift: the guest Wi-Fi desk stays staffed until 22:00, then route queries to the main counter. Voucher printer was refilled at 18:00; spares are in the bottom drawer. One guest from Larkspan Media reported dropped connections in the atrium — logged with IT, no fix yet. Hand out one voucher per visitor and record the name in the sheet. The voucher terminal unlocks with the staff pass code below.

badge for tajeg-kagap: bdg-EWZTJN-83588199

## Env Vars — Garage Feed

Quick notes for the sync: the Stallwick occupancy feed now pushes counts from all four downtown decks every 30 seconds. `GF_POLL_MS` and `GF_DECK_FILTER` behave as before, no drama there. The only gotcha is the upstream sensor gateway now requires an auth credential instead of IP allowlisting, so that has to live in the env file. Put the credential line right below this paragraph.

secret setting of fajof-tagep: VAULT_KEY13=796f7aba7157f